Friends remember flight instructor killed in deadly Northwest Fresno plane crash

FRESNO COUNTY, Calif. (KFSN) — The aviation community is mourning the loss of certified flight instructor, 41-year-old Danna Eady, who died after the aircraft she was piloting crashed Saturday afternoon just off the runway at Sierra Sky Park Airport in Northwest Fresno.

Friends and fellow flight instructors remembered Eady as an adventurous, outgoing person who was passionate about flying. Eady, 41, had dreamed of becoming a commercial airline pilot and was in the cockpit doing what she loved when the aircraft went down.

“Danna was always just up for an adventure. So, I know she is still on an adventure right now and this is… she just loved adventure. She loved flying. She died doing what she loved. She’s probably on another adventure because that’s the kind of person she was,” said Nick Wilcox, a longtime friend and flight instructor.

The aircraft was carrying Eady, her husband Craig and their two youngest children.

Eady and her husband were taken to a hospital, where she later died from her injuries.

The family confirmed the couple’s two young sons also died after the plane caught fire near the bluff of the San Joaquin River.

Craig Eady suffered third-degree burns and remains in the hospital.

According to Fresno County Sheriff’s Office spokesperson Tony Botti, emergency responders initially focused on locating victims and survivors.

“The focus was on any victims…any survivors. Two adults, a man and a woman were found outside of the plane with severe injuries,” Botti said.

Botti later added, “We did discover two other victims in the wreckage. They were deceased. We identified them to be children.”

Sierra Sky Park Airport has a runway that is just over 2,400 feet long, making it one of the shortest in the San Joaquin Valley. Because the airport is privately owned, it is not required to conform to Federal Aviation Administration safety requirements for runway overruns. The airport is located between two residential neighborhoods and borders the San Joaquin River.

Wilcox described the airport as particularly challenging in the event of an aircraft problem.

“That’s one of the most challenging airports that there is if you have an aircraft issue,” he said.

Colleagues said Eady was a respected and experienced instructor who mentored aspiring pilots throughout her career.

“She was a veteran flight instructor that has had numerous pilots underneath her go on to become pilots,” Wilcox said.

“A veteran that you could put in any cockpit and she would know how to fly it. I assure you that she flew this aircraft as best as she could all the way until she no longer could,” he added.

Eady also served as a flight instructor and mentor to flight science students at Reedley College. The college’s flight science department canceled classes for Tuesday following the Labor Day holiday.

Friends said Eady dedicated her time to helping others and left a lasting impact on the aviation community.

“It’s incredibly hard for the community of Fresno, the aviation community all over California where she has flown and the world. She has touched many lives,” Wilcox said.

Friends and family have set up a support campaign to help with funeral and other expenses for the Eady family.
